KVM: s390: Add proper dirty bitmap support to S390 kvm.
Replace the kvm_s390_sync_dirty_log() stub with code to construct the KVM dirty_bitmap from S390 memory change bits. Also add code to properly clear the dirty_bitmap size when clearing the bitmap.
